Transaction d34e3e30d03b07493f056efee7ede599b102f5476a1cf895a2c41fa56b08e18d

block
9a2353989dfdef579ec20d5eb92e118c6871e4c4b2c149b23432c0e7ccdf74e6

500 Inputs

1 Output